(**) The CMA has decided to investigate this transaction and has made an initial enforcement order. This case page will be updated when the CMA formally commences its phase 1 investigation.

Phase 1

Initial enforcement order

15 January 2024: The Competition and Markets Authority has served an initial enforcement order under section 72(2) of the Enterprise Act 2002 on Spreadex.Com Limited and Spreadex Limited.
